::: LINES

The lines in the graphic design is divided into four, namely: vertical, horizontal, diagonal, and curves. In the graphic design work, the line used to separate the positions of other graphical elements on the page. Besides it can be used as a bookmark specific parts for the purpose of explanation to the reader.

In the context of the tabloids for example we can use lines to separate column names with the news. In a diagram of God as Alpha and Omega and the process toward that for example, we can deliver a line indicating the direction of how the process occurs and as a guide directing the eye movements.

The line is also used as a separator between the two parts of different publications or provide emphasis. As seen below the horizontal line separating the information is applied in advertisement of a book. At the top of the line is the book information. While below is information about the author.

Likewise with the line that separates between the rising period of a tabloid with news underneath.

::: LETTERS

Typeface, of course, is all around us. In graphic design, the goal is to not only put the text only on the artwork, but rather to understand and use it effectively for communication. Choice of font (typeface), size, alignment, color, and distance all come into play. The font can be taken further by using it to create shapes and images.

::: ROOM

Space is due to the perception of depth that feels distant and near, high and low, looking through the sense of sight. This element in the practice of newspapers such as graphic design used as elements of breathing space for the reader's eye. This is so that not too tired to read text that is too long.

A blank space separator between columns confirm the newspaper text. Besides giving the impression of design is roomy and neat. This is termed by white space (empty space). Empty space means the absence of text or images. Really empty, and are not necessarily the place wasted and in vain, not at all. Empty space is its own language of design that you create.

::: TEXTURE

Texture is an element a way that indicates a sense of the surface material (material), which is deliberately created and presented in the order to achieve a form of appearance, either in real or fictitious. For example the impression of wood grain, feathers or glass.

Meanwhile, according to Kusmiati in "Basic Theory of Visual Communication Design", texture is the nature and physical qualities of the surface of a material (material), such as rough, shiny, dull, dull, which can be applied by contrast, and harmony.

Then why is the color of an object can be seen by our eyes? The color of an object is determined how light falling on the object and is reflected to our eyes. Because light has a spectrum (systematic series) color, and color spectrum is exactly what helps humans recognize colors. Color spectrum is represented by the white light of physics, such as from the sun or the light bulb. Because they contain colors balanced out. Meanwhile, if the colors are not balanced out we will see another color other than white. That is why the object looks lime green because it reflects green light.

Wavelength / The following represents the color spectrum warnawarna produced white light. The colors can be seen by the human eye is the color in the range 400 nm to 700 nm. Whereas above 700 nm is infrared rays. While below 400 nm is ultraviolet light, sinarX and Gamma rays.

Color caused by the difference in the quality of light reflected or emitted by objects. At the moment we see color, we actually see the light waves are reflected or emitted by the objects we see. (Wartmann, 2004).

According to Russell and Verrill (1986) in Permana, color particularly in visual advertising products can be used for several reasons, namely:

Color is a tool to attract attention.
Some products will become more realistic, if displayed by using color.
Can show or give an emphasis on certain elements in the design work
Color can show a certain impression which shows that there is a psychological impression of its own.

Meanwhile, according to Walker (1980) in Widodo use of color is based on the following reasons:

The emphasis is applied to the word, bagin words or other elements appear to be more conspicuous.
Contrast with a contrasting background would be expected manuscript more readable.
Identification of specific colors are often used for the identification of a logo.
Appearance of pages in color would be more interesting than black and white
Effects to display the visual effects of the object or the other.

Basically the color quality is classified into three, namely:

HUE means the name itself is the basis of color: red, yellow, green.
Saturation is the degree (intensity) of the brilliance of the color of a hue. For example as scarlet, actually resulting from mixing the original red color with black.
Lightness is the brightness of colors. Red will form the bright red pinkjika plus level.
